Medical Terms Part 1
1. abnormal—not normal—My son has had abnormal weight loss over the past month.
2. ache—pain that won’t go away—My husband can’t sleep because his knees ache.
3. acute—sharp or occurs quickly—My daughter has acute pains in my abdomen. 腹部
4. allergy/allergic—the body’s abnormal reaction
to a food or other substance—I think I have an
allergy to milk because I get a rash around my lips when I drink it.
5. anemia/anemic—not enough red blood cells—My aunt is always tired because she’s anemic. 貧血
6. antibiotic—a medicine that kills bacterial
infections—If you have strep throat, you will need
to take an antibiotic. 連鎖球菌咽頭炎
7. arthritis—a disease that causes the joints to
become swollen and crippled—It’s hard to knit if
you have arthritis. 関節炎
8. asthma—a condition that blocks the airway and
makes it difficult to breathe—If you have asthma,
you need to keep an inhaler with you at all times. 喘息 吸入具
9. benign—harmless—We
were so thankful that the lump in my grandmother’s back was benign. 良性の
10.
biopsy—the
removal of tissue to perform medical tests—Her biopsy
is scheduled for 3:00 on Tuesday. 生体組織検査
